TP钱包提示“矿工费不足”的深度分析与行业展望

问题概述:近年来用户在使用TP钱包提币时,常见提示“矿工费不足”或交易失败。表面看似余额不足或设置不当,深层原因牵涉到链内费率机制、代币同质化、钱包估算策略、超级节点与验证者的经济激励以及全球化支付场景下的跨链与合规需求。

根因分析:

1) 费率模型与网络状态——各链的费率随网络拥堵波动。以太坊类链在高峰期gas飙升,若钱包使用静态或过时的估算器,易低报手续费;EIP-1559类链引入base fee后,若未及时读取链上base fee或未考虑优先费(priority),交易仍会被拒绝或卡池中。

2) 代币与原生币区分——多数链要求以原生币(如ETH、BNB)支付矿工费。用户提的是ERC-20或同质化代币但钱包中原生币不足,导致无法上链;另外,部分代币合约执行复杂(转账钩子、跨合约调用),gas消耗更高,费估算需留裕量。

3) 钱包策略与用户体验——部分钱包为降低用户负担默认低价策略,或没有实现动态优先级选择;还有自动加价机制不完善,导致交易被矿工忽视或被交易池逐出。

4) 超级节点与节点运维——在PoS或DPoS生态中,超级节点(验证者、出块节点)对打包交易的选择与费用相关。验证者可能优先选择高priority的交易,或因节点配置/过滤规则导致低费交易被拒绝;跨地域的节点分布也影响广播效率。

5) 同质化代币与生态复杂性——大量同质化代币(同标准、不同合约)导致钱包必须识别并估算不同合约的gas特性,若使用统一模板估算,会低估复杂合约导致“矿工费不足”。

安全与白皮书建议:

- 明确费用模型:钱包白皮书应列出费率估算算法、优先级选项、失败与回退机制、保留gas的最小安全阈值。对跨链、代币合约特殊逻辑要有检测与注记。

- 风险识别:定义因费不足导致的失败场景、重放攻击、费欺诈(用户被引导设置极低费用)等威胁,并提供缓解措施(如交易模拟、预估失败概率)。

- 审计与监控:节点交互、RPC调用与签名流程需第三方审计,链上广播与mempool监控用于实时调整推荐费率。

面向全球化数字化支付平台的实践建议:

- 多层路由与费补偿:为跨境支付平台设计原生币垫付或代付(gas station)方案,结合合规KYC与限额控制,允许商户或平台代为支付首笔gas并在结算中结算成本。

- 支持Meta-Transaction与Gasless体验:通过代签名或中继服务降低普通用户对原生币的依赖,提升全球用户接入门槛的友好性。

- Layer2与跨链桥:对高频小额支付采用Layer2或侧链,降低单笔费用并提升吞吐;桥服务需考虑桥费与安全成本的透明化。

对超级节点与治理的思考:

- 激励与优先级:治理设计应平衡验证者激励与交易公平性,避免节点之间通过私有交易池抽取额外费用。

- 全球节点布局:增强节点多样性与地理分布,降低单点延迟对费估算的影响,提高交易上链成功率。

关于同质化代币与行业变化展望:

- 代币标准演进:未来代币会向更标准化、可预测的gas模型发展,合约模板与工具链会提供更准确的gas估算接口。

- 费市场化与创新:随着Layer2、zk-rollup和支付专网的发展,链上费用将呈现分层市场,钱包需要支持多种费付方式(原生币、稳定币担保、手续费代付)。

- 用户端智能化:AI驱动的费率预测、动态优先级推荐、失败预测与一键重试将成为Wallet基本能力。

落地建议(工程与产品):

- 实时费率来源:聚合多RPC与节点的数据,结合mempool深度、历史确认时间进行多因子预测。

- 交易模拟:在签名前做本地或远程模拟(eth_call/estimateGas的补充)并提示可能的额外gas消耗。

- 多方案提示:对用户提供“低、标准、快速”三档费用并标注成功概率与预估时间;对代币提币同时检查原生币余额并弹性提示“需补充原生币以支付矿工费”。

- 引入代付与补偿机制:为新用户或特定场景提供安全的Gasless/代付方案,并在白皮书中明确责任边界与风控规则。

结论:TP钱包出现“矿工费不足”提示不仅是单一技术问题,而是链上经济、钱包策略、节点治理与全球支付场景共同作用的结果。通过完善费率预测、加强安全白皮书规范、引入代付与Layer2方案,以及优化与超级节点的交互与治理,可以显著降低此类问题对用户体验的影响,并为数字化与全球化支付平台的可持续发展奠定基础。

作者:林宸发布时间:2025-09-01 07:16:27

评论

SkyWalker

分析很全面,尤其是代付和meta-transaction的建议实用。

丽娜

希望钱包能尽快实现一键补gas功能,体验差异太明显了。

CryptoFan88

关于超级节点和私有池的那段让我印象深刻,应该加强监管。

节点小白

写得通俗易懂,作为普通用户学到了不少防坑知识。

相关阅读